A homeowner files a complaint with the NSCB against a contractor for abandoning a project. What is the first step the NSCB typically takes in their complaint process?

Correct Answer

C) Send the complaint to the contractor for response

The NSCB complaint process begins by sending the complaint to the contractor and requesting a written response within a specified timeframe before proceeding with further investigation.
